AB-620: Designing and Building Integrated AI Agent Solutions in Copilot Studio

Course Summary

The AB-620: Designing and Building Integrated AI Agent Solutions in Copilot Studio course is designed to prepare professional developers and advanced builders to design, build, and integrate custom agent solutions for enterprise-grade scenarios in Microsoft Copilot Studio. The course begins by covering how to plan an agent solution, including integration strategy, identity, channels, responsible AI, and governance considerations. Participants then learn to create and monitor agent flows, configure topics, and connect agents to enterprise knowledge sources, tools, and multi-agent orchestration patterns. The course continues with integrating agents with Microsoft Foundry, Model Context Protocol (MCP) servers, Microsoft Fabric, and Azure AI Search. It concludes with testing agent performance and implementing application lifecycle management (ALM) for agents. This course also serves as exam preparation for Microsoft Certification Exam AB-620. 

Prequisites:

  • Experience configuring agents with knowledge sources, instructions, tools, and topics in Microsoft Copilot Studio
  • Intermediate knowledge of generative AI concepts, including models, orchestration, retrieval-augmented generation (RAG), Model Context Protocol (MCP), and Agent2Agent (A2A) protocol
  • Familiarity with Power Fx, Microsoft Dataverse, and Microsoft Power Platform environments and components
  • Experience with prompt engineering, REST APIs, and integration patterns

Learning objectives
  • Plan and configure agent solutions, including integration, identity, channel, and responsible AI strategy
  • Create and monitor agent flows, configure topics, and implement error handling in Copilot Studio
  • Connect agents to enterprise knowledge sources, tools, and custom connectors
  • Configure multi-agent collaboration, including integration with Microsoft Foundry, Fabric data agents, and A2A protocol
  • Integrate agents with Azure services, including Azure AI Search and Application Insights monitoring
  • Evaluate agent performance and implement application lifecycle management (ALM) for agents in Copilot Studio
